Chichester to West St Leonards by train

A train trip from Chichester to West St Leonards takes about 3hrs 2 mins on average, covering roughly 57 miles (92 kilometres). With around 19 trains running each day, there's plenty of flexibility for your travel plans. If you book in advance, you can grab tickets starting from just £20.10, making it a budget-friendly option for those who plan ahead.

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Chichester to West St Leonards start from £20.10 one way, or £20.20 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Chichester to West St Leonards are available for £21.00 one way, or £35.50 return

Split ticketing means that instead of purchasing one rail ticket for your journey we automatically find and help you book two or more tickets instead, covering exactly the same journey. We call it our FairSplit.

Everything you need to know about Chichester Station

Welcome to Chichester Train Station

Set in the picturesque county of West Sussex, Chichester train station serves as a gateway not only to the historic city itself but also to the broader region. Whether you're a frequent commuter, a keen historian, or someone simply keen on exploring, Chichester offers a seamless blend of functionality and charm.

Facilities and Amenities

Chichester Station offers comprehensive amenities to ensure that your travel is as smooth as possible. The ticket office is open from early morning until late night, ensuring you can buy and collect tickets at your convenience. There are also accessible ticket machines equipped to offer discounts for those with a Disabled Persons Railcard. Moreover, smartcard facilities are available, simplifying the purchase and validation process.

If assistance is required, you can take comfort in knowing that help is on hand, be it via staff at the help point or the ticket office. For those with reduced mobility, the station offers step-free access to all platforms, making it an accessible Category A station. While the station does not boast a dedicated waiting room, a seating area is available, allowing you to wait for your train comfortably.

Everything you need to know about West St Leonards Station

Welcome to West St Leonards Train Station

Nestled in the charming coastal stretches of East Sussex, West St Leonards train station serves as a quaint yet crucial junction catering to both locals and tourists. While it might not be the largest station in the UK, it offers a warm welcome with essential services to facilitate your journey. Whether you're catching a train for a business trip or on a leisurely coastal exploration, West St Leonards connects you efficiently to your next adventure.

Station Facilities and Accessibility

When it comes to ticketing, West St Leonards has you covered. The ticket office operates Monday through Saturday, with convenient hours each day. For those who prefer self-service, there are accessible ticket machines located at the front of the station, also equipped to handle tickets bought online. Unfortunately, step-free access is limited primarily to Platform 1, so it is advisable to plan accordingly if mobility is a concern. The station has staff available to assist most of the day, but it's always best to give them a heads-up beforehand if you require special assistance.

Security and customer support are top priorities here. The station is equipped with CCTV cameras and has achieved Secure Station Accreditation, ensuring peace of mind for all travelers. Other Travel Insights

While West St Leonards boasts indispensable facilities for a smooth journey, remember to plan for some limitations as there are no refreshment facilities, shops, or ATMs on the premises. Car parking is managed by APCOA with a small number of spaces, making it advisable to consider alternative transport to the station if possible.
